The Repairer of Reputations
Book •
‘The Repairer of Reputations’ is one of the most prominent stories in Robert W. Chambers’ 'The King in Yellow' cycle, notable for its unreliable narrator and depiction of a dystopian, delusional vision tied to Carcosa.
The tale explores themes of madness, conspiracy, and altered reality through its protagonist's obsession with a ruined cosmology and the titular repairer.
Its imagery and motifs—such as the Yellow Sign and references to Carcosa—have been widely influential in later weird fiction and roleplaying adaptations.
